Product details
The Mechanix Wear MP3 from the Tactical Line is an anatomically shaped all-purpose glove featuring padded accordion-style knuckle protection, shock-absorbing rubber components for finger protection, and a hard shell made of carbon Kevlar for knuckle protection. Since 2012, it has been equipped with new materials, a split knuckle guard, and complies with glove standard EN 388 for enhanced safety. This tactical duty glove offers unmatched fingertip sensitivity. Designed and manufactured to tackle the toughest tasks and missions. The palm is made of Clarino synthetic leather and synthetic rubber fabric inserts, while the finger closures extend the glove's lifespan. Lycra inserts between the fingers ensure breathability, comfort, and freedom of movement. The split backhand protector covers the hand knuckles and is also anatomically pre-shaped. It provides a perfect fit with an elastic glove cuff featuring a hook-and-loop closure, preventing any snagging. Specifications: machine washable up to 30 °C, EN388: 3121. Weight approximately 150 g.
